David Turknett
David Turknett was a 2012 independent candidate who sought election to the U.S. House to represent the 1st Congressional District of Louisiana.
Elections
2012
Turknett ran in the 2012 election for the U.S. House to represent Louisiana's 1st District. Turknett faced M.V. Mendoza (D), incumbent Steve Scalise (R), Gary King (R), and Arden Wells (I) in the November 6 blanket primary.[1]
